Public records show 17, Hedgefield Road, Grantham to be a mid-century freehold house with 1,571 ft2 of internal area, sitting on a 453 m2 plot.
In this area, houses of this size normally have 4 bedrooms with a garden.
17, Hedgefield Road, Grantham has an estimated sale value of £374,009 and an estimated rental value of £1,373 per month, assuming reasonable condition and based on the information available.
Hedgefield Road, Barrowby, Grantham, NG32 lies in the borough of South Kesteven, within the NG32 postal district.
17, Hedgefield Road, Grantham has a single entry in the Land Registry from August 2019 and a single entry in the EPC database dated September 2013.
